In-Person Therapy Throughout in-person treatment sessions, customers satisfy face-to-face with a licensed therapist in their therapist's office or another private area. Therapists may thoroughly pick the environment for in-person therapy, consisting of lighting, furnishings, and colors to promote a sense of comfort and security. In-person therapy can help facilitate a more personal connection between client and therapist, and it enables for nonverbal hints that can be missed out on during online sessions. In-person treatment sessions require travel time and expenditure, which can restrict gain access to for individuals with restricted movement or financial resources. In-person treatment can likewise feel intimidating for individuals with social anxiety or aversion to public places, specifically when the therapist's office is not in their home. Additionally, lots of in-person therapists use methods that can be tough or impossible to reproduce online, such as art treatment or direct exposure therapies. While online therapy is hassle-free and offers accessibility, some individuals still choose in-person therapy for its advantages. It's crucial to keep in mind that both in-person and online treatment follow HIPAA privacy standards, so you can be positive that your info is safe and secure in either setting. In addition, telehealth platforms have actually been developed to eliminate geographic barriers and offer scheduling versatility. Some patients have actually grumbled that online therapy can be fatiguing, and they might struggle to concentrate on the session while battling diversions at home. In-person sessions, on the other hand, provide a more structured and consistent approach to treatment. A considerable advantage of in-person treatment is that it enables the therapist to observe and analyze nonverbal hints, such as facial expressions and body language. This can result in a more extensive healing experience and much better understanding of the customer's requirements. Moreover, in-person counseling can be more appropriate for emergency circumstances or people at danger of self-harm. In-person counseling is likewise more economical and is most likely to be covered by insurance coverage companies. Nevertheless, insurance protection for telehealth services can vary by state and provider. Some insurance suppliers don't cover teletherapy at all, while others restrict their protection to only particular kinds of therapists. Therefore, it's essential to consult your insurance company before choosing a therapist for online or in-person therapy. Personality Types Your character is an unique mix of propensities that assist determine how you believe, feel and interact with others. Character can be categorized utilizing lots of different structures, consisting of the DISC design, 16 Personalities, the Enneagram and the Big Five. While these designs can offer beneficial insights, they can also be confusing. Personality is complex, so no one tool can definitively classify a person. Nevertheless, they can be practical in gaining a more total understanding of the method you operate. For example, if you have a high rating in openness, imagination and instinct, you may be able to think outside of package, prioritize your sensations when making choices and see the bigger photo. Likewise, individuals with a high score in extraversion and agreeableness may have a simpler time developing team effort. Character likewise affects your ability to handle stress and anxiety. Anxiety is a typical feeling, but some individuals may have more intense symptoms that can cause unfavorable effects in their work and relationships. People with high ratings in neuroticism, for example, might discover it more difficult to relax and are most likely to have state of mind swings.
